“I didn't like it as a player when I felt a coach was fudging the reasons for leaving me out. As a player, I wanted to know where I was lacking in my game and where I could improve in order to get back in the team.”

Gareth Southgate

About This Quote

A player seeks transparent feedback from a coach to improve performance and regain team position.

In simple terms: Players need clear feedback to improve.
